WebNov 27, 2024 · In some cases, an ectopic pregnancy can grow large enough to split open the fallopian tube. This is known as a rupture. Ruptures are very serious. Surgery to repair the fallopian tube needs to be carried out as soon as possible. Signs of a rupture include a combination of: a sharp, sudden and intense pain in your tummy. WebMay 23, 2024 · Ectopic pregnancies can happen: In one of the fallopian tubes, known as a tubal ectopic pregnancy. In the upper corners of the uterus called the cornua, where the uterus and fallopian tubes meet. In the scar of a prior cesarean section (C-section) Anywhere outside of the uterus, including the cervix, ovary, abdomen, or the bowel.
